Victor Vran’s Arrival on Switch Heralded with New Trailer

Wired Production has released a new trailer for the upcoming Nintendo Switch version of action RPG Victor Vran. In the minute-long video, Victor — voiced by Doug Cockle — provides a self-narrated introduction to himself before showing some quick clips of gameplay.

Victor Vran is an isometric action RPG putting players in the role of demon hunter Victor as he attempts to liberate the cursed city of Zagoravia. The game was originally released for PC in 2015, before heading to PlayStation 4 and Xbox One in 2017. The Switch version will contain all of the content of the Overkill Edition, including the Motörhead: Through the Ages and Fractured Worlds expansions, and will be released on August 28, 2018.
